Abstract
The utility model discloses a novel self-heating flower moxibustion patch, which comprises a protective wing, a heating bag, a dried flower pressing sheet and non-woven fabrics from bottom to top in sequence; the heating bag is arranged in the middle of the protective wing; the dry flower pressing sheet is arranged in a wafer shape and is arranged in the middle of the end face far away from the protective wing, the dry flower pressing sheet is arranged in an outward protruding mode, and the dry flower pressing sheet is heated through the heating bag. According to the technical scheme, the heating bag continuously heats the dried flower pressing sheet for a long time, and beneficial ingredients in the dried flowers volatilize and permeate into the skin of a human body, so that the aims of health care and health maintenance are fulfilled.

Please refer to the figure, the present invention provides a technical solution: a novel self-heating flower moxibustion patch sequentially comprises a protective wing 1, a heating bag 2, a dried flower pressing sheet 3 and a non-woven fabric 4 from bottom to top; the heating bag 2 is arranged in the middle of the protective wing 1; the dry flower pressing sheet 3 is arranged in a disc shape and is arranged in the middle of the end face far away from the protective wing 1, the dry flower pressing sheet 3 protrudes outwards, and the dry flower pressing sheet 3 is heated through the heating bag 2. The flower moxibustion patch has simple structure and convenient production, simultaneously heats the dried flowers, volatilizes active ingredients in the dried flowers and permeates into the skin of a human body, thereby achieving the purposes of health care and health maintenance.
The heating bag 2 comprises a lining cloth bag 21 and heating iron powder 22 arranged in the lining cloth bag 21, oxygen in the heating bag permeates through air holes in the lining cloth bag 21, and the oxygen and the reducing iron powder in the heating materials are subjected to oxidation-reduction reaction to release heat energy.
The lining cloth bag 21 is fixedly arranged on the protective wing 1 through hot pressing; the lining cloth bag 21 is made of nanoscale breathable materials at the end face close to the protective wings 1, and the lining cloth bag 21 is made of skin-friendly heat-conducting materials at the end face close to the dry flower pressing sheets 3; thus, the heating effect of the heating bag 2 on the dried flower pressed sheets 3 is better.
The end face, far away from the wing 1, of the heating bag 2 is coated with a viscose layer 23, and the dried flower pressing sheet 3 is adhered to the viscose layer 23.
The dry flower tablet 3 is one of rose, chrysanthemum, lavender and honeysuckle, and is prepared by drying, drying and pressing at low temperature.
The two ends of the protective wing 1 are provided with medical pressure-sensitive adhesive layers 10, and the non-woven fabric 4 is adhered to the medical pressure-sensitive adhesive layers 10.
